Position Overview
We are seeking a highly experienced Senior DevSecOps Engineer to support the sustainment modernization and continuous improvement of mission-critical cloud platforms supporting federal and defense initiatives. This role is ideal for a hands-on engineer with deep expertise in Azure cloud environments Kubernetes Infrastructure as Code CI/CD automation and cybersecurity best practices.
The successful candidate will play a key role in maintaining secure scalable and highly available systems while collaborating with cross-functional teams to enhance operational efficiency security compliance and platform reliability.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ain Azure production and non-production environments including implementation of security patches and vulnerability remediation.
- Execute automate and optimize software deployments across multiple environments.
- Manage and support database backup recovery and reliability processes for PostgreSQL and MongoDB.
- Review container security scan findings and coordinate remediation efforts with Cybersecurity teams.
- Support cybersecurity compliance activities including vulnerability management and security assessments.
- Manage and track Plans of Action and Milestones (POAMs) to ensure timely remediation of security findings.
- Coordinate deployment approvals and release activities with hosting providers and key stakeholders.
- Perform software upgrades troubleshoot production issues and improve overall system resiliency.
- Design implement and enhance CI/CD pipelines using GitLab.
- Monitor analyze and optimize cloud infrastructure performance using Azure Monitor.
- Develop and maintain Infrastructure as Code (IaC) solutions utilizing Terraform.
- Support DevSecOps initiatives that improve automation security scalability and operational excellence.
